Before we dive deeper, let’s quickly address a question that’s likely circling in your mind: What exactly is a bell and siphon?

The Bell and Siphon Unveiled Simply put, a bell and siphon is a clever device that utilizes siphoning action to facilitate the control of effluent discharge at specified intervals. Picture this: as the system fills up, the water level rises to the point where it triggers the siphoning effect. It’s like nature’s way of saying, “Time to go!”

Now, you might wonder, what about other devices? The electric timer, for instance, controls on-off intervals but doesn’t dictate the discharge of effluent itself. It’s similar to how you set a timer for your favorite meal; it tells you when to start and stop but doesn't take care of the cooking! You see, while timers are handy, they don’t fit the bill when it comes to managing effluent flow.

Then there's the gravity switch. While it’s an excellent sensor for detecting changes in gravitational forces, it won’t sweep in to regulate your effluent discharge. Think of it like a scale; it will tell you if something’s heavier or lighter, but it won’t lift a finger to move the water.

And let’s not forget the manual valve. This on-off contraption is pretty basic. Although it's essential in many plumbing scenarios, it lacks the intricacy needed for controlling discharge intervals.
